The challenges you frequently encounter include varying load requirements, different orientations of the media to be fixed, diverse on-site mounting situations, and applications both indoors and outdoors. This variety of influencing factors makes it very difficult to plan the correct frame construction and easily implement it on-site.

Corner Bracket EW 41-1
We have redesigned the classic corner bracket into a new, technically improved design, which you can find in our new range as Corner Bracket EW 41-1.
Complemented by our proven Pressix CC base components, the Angle Connector EV CC 41-1 allows for simple and notably faster installation.

Angle Connector EV CC 41-2
For securing the frame constructions to the structure, we have designed a variant of the corner connector with two Pressix CC base components in the longer leg and without corresponding base components in the shorter legs on both sides – Angle Connector EV CC 41-2 W. These two free holes in the short leg of the connector allow it to be directly mounted to the structure using anchors.
Complemented by two additional proven Pressix CC base components, Angle Connector EV CC 41-2 allows for quick assembly on 41 mounting rails. The U-shape of the longer leg enables rotation of the rail slot in three directions for maximum flexibility during installation.

Angle Connector EV CC 41-3
Even more flexibility in connecting two rails is offered by Angle Connector EV CC 41-3. Due to its additionally attached tab at the lower end, this rail can also be rotated in two directions. Directly integrated CC base components of the Pressix system significantly simplify and accelerate assembly. The continuous weld seam increases the spring stiffness of the components, thereby improving the absorption of moments when the corner connector is used in pairs.

Angle Connector EV CC 41-4
The Angle Connector EV CC 41-4, can ideally be used to create corner nodes of the rail system 41 and can accommodate rails from up to four directions. Complemented by our Pressix CC base components for quick assembly of frame constructions. The continuous weld seam increases the spring stiffness of the components, thereby improving the absorption of moments when the corner connector is used in pairs.

Angle Connector EV CC 41-5
For the construction of trusses and corner structures using the channel MS 41, Angle Connector EV CC 41-5 can be used. This connector can hold up to three rails.

Sikla is one of the leading European manufacturers and suppliers of support systems for Mechanical & Electrical (M&E) services and plant construction. Our products are being used in over 40 countries all around the world. We are represented in most European countries through Sikla sister companies or selected distributors. Sikla was founded in 1967 by Sighart Klauß. Today the internationally operative group of companies employs a staff of around 600 and is operated as an independent family-owned company by Dieter and Reiner Klauß.
